Tasty Image LIVE events are a great way to entertain clients. And on February 14th, Microsoft thought so too!
Microsoft's More Than Likes Can Say event attracted over 100 people from social media networks and internet technology to discuss a pending partnership between Bing and Facebook. A technology partnership between the two will allow Bing to create website rankings from Facebook 'Like' activity, similar to Google's Pagerank.
The event was part of Social Media Week in New York, and the speakers included well-known tech gurus like Brett Martin (founder and CEO of Sonar), Gilad Lotan of SocialFlow, Stefan Weitz of Microsoft and writer Jason Kinkaid from TechCrunch.
Microsoft asked Tasty Image to create edible image chocolate heart pops for guests. Our combination of traditional chocolate and fun technology was a perfect way to say "Happy Valentine's Day, from Microsoft!"
